The Wealth Architect: By Streamlining Designing A Portfolio With Lower Fees

In the world of finance, there is a growing trend towards simplicity and transparency when it comes to managing wealth. One of the key factors in building a successful investment portfolio is minimizing fees, as they can eat away at your returns over time. This is where the role of a wealth architect comes into play, helping clients streamline their portfolio design to lower costs and maximize growth potential. A wealth architect is a financial professional who specializes in creating customized investment strategies tailored to their clients' individual goals and risk tolerance. By analyzing the current market conditions and understanding the client's financial objectives, they are able to design a portfolio that is both efficient and cost effective. One of the main ways a wealth architect can help clients lower fees is by utilizing low cost index funds or exchange traded funds (ETFs) in their investment strategy. These investment vehicles typically have lower management fees compared to actively managed mutual funds, allowing clients to keep more of their returns over the long term. Another strategy that a wealth architect may implement is consolidating accounts to reduce administrative costs. By combining multiple investment accounts into a single platform, clients can simplify their financial management and potentially save on account maintenance fees. Additionally, a wealth architect can help clients optimize their tax efficiency by utilizing tax loss harvesting strategies and maximizing contributions to tax advantaged retirement accounts. By minimizing tax liabilities, clients can keep more of their investment gains and accelerate their wealth building process.
